i was wondering, new to the S2K, just picked mine up last week, with aftermarket headunit, is the left audio controls lost or does someone know how to retain those...this would help my decision on which way to go greatly..
Reply
Old Aug 8, 2007 | 06:25 AM
  #17  
mattfeet's Avatar
Gold Member (Premium)
 
Joined: Jun 2006
Posts: 6,041
Likes: 0
From: Cincinnati, OH
Default

go to modifry.com, and look for the DCI. Its an interface that lets you retain the stock dash controls.
